In this episode, we have the pleasure of speaking with Stephanie Leue, a seasoned product management leader with over 23 years of experience. As the Group Product Manager at Ringier AG, Stephanie brings a wealth of knowledge and fresh perspectives on building successful teams, especially in the face of setbacks. Her insights will help you elevate your product management game and navigate the complexities of leading teams in challenging times. Key Takeaways: Building and Maintaining Trust Within Teams Understand that building trust is a process that takes time and investmentEmbrace the challenges your team faces and listen to their concernsProvide transparent communication and back up your decisions with data and strategyBelieve in the long-term payoff of your decisions, even if they are initially unpopular Measuring Success in Rebuilding Trust Introduce metrics like NPS (Net Promoter Score) and CES (Customer Effort Score) to track progressUse CES to identify challenges customers face and prioritize improvements accordinglyMonitor manager NPS to gauge your effectiveness as a leader and identify areas for personal growth Empowering Product Managers to Conduct Research Assume good intentions when PMs struggle with customer research or product usageIdentify and address the barriers holding PMs back, such as lack of time, support, or toolsProvide the necessary resources and methodologies to enable PMs to gather valuable insights Financial Literacy for Product Managers Recognize the importance of financial knowledge, especially as you advance in your careerSeek out a mentor or ally in your organization who can make financial data accessible and engagingStart learning about business acumen and financial metrics early in your career to set yourself up for success Managing Up and Advancing Your Career Focus on making your manager's life easier by being a proactive problem-solverUnderstand your company's and manager's biggest challenges and find ways to contribute to their successLeverage your strengths, whether introverted or extroverted, to effectively communicate and manage upCultivate patience and calmness in the face of stress and chaos to steer situations more effectively By applying these insights to your own product management journey, you'll be better equipped to build trust, navigate challenges, and advance your career.
